Hello mummies :) i delivered on 17 may. Due date was 16may, but on my last check on 15, gynae said might need tobe induced on 19may lol.
Here's my account on that day

17may midnight - 5am: lots of brown pinkish discharge
7am: called kkh call a nurse, saying pink discharge is normal after vaginal check on 15.
7am-12pm: mild contraction, but geels more like stomach cramps. I was in bed the whole day, only weny to toilet
cos got the wanna pass motion feeling
1pm: called kkh call a nurse again, but she told me i was heard okay cos i could still talk properly hahaha
1-3.30pm: terrible stomach cramps
330pm: my mom n inlaw called cab n i went to kkh
415pm: checked, 3 cm dilated. I was literrally screaming every 2-3mins. The laughing gas didnt work, just made me dizzy
430pm: ask for epidural.
6pm: 4 cm dilated, doc on duty broke my waterbag
Then i slept for a while
930pm: nurse said bb heartbeat dropped. Called doc on duty n he checked... Could see my bb head!!!
Nurse immediately called my gynae
1000pm or so: gynae arrives.
1019pm: delivered my boy :)

He was 3.890kg, 53cm. Big baby hahaha
